http://www.drurywriting.com/john/Cassius.htm WebDec 5, 2011 · Cassius tells Titinius that if he really loves him, he will go to the tents that have been set on fire and see who is there.......... friend or foe; he kills himself because he believes he's sent his friend to his death. This was a mistake because Titinius still lived. Brutus says, "O Julius Caesar, thou art mighty yet!
